How safe is Purfleet-on-Thames?
Purfleet-on-Thames has an average crime rate of 134.8 crimes per 1,000 people, similar to most areas. Crime hotspots have been reported near Wingrove Drive and Parking Area, as reported by Essex Police.
What are the best schools in Purfleet-on-Thames?
Purfleet-on-Thames has 14 schools nearby. The top-rated Ofsted Outstanding schools include Harris Primary Academy Mayflower, Harris Primary Academy Chafford Hundred, Harris Academy Chafford Hundred. Other well-regarded schools rated Good by Ofsted include Harris Academy Riverside and West Thurrock Academy. Note: 1 school is currently rated as Requires Improvement.
What are the demographics of Purfleet-on-Thames?
Purfleet-on-Thames has a diverse ethnic mix with no single group forming a majority. Most residents were born in the United Kingdom (65%). The most common religion is Christian (56%).
